Direct Supervisor: An Extension to Site Roles

The “Direct Supervisor” functionality was added in version 3.7.1 of PD Place™ and is a very useful tool for extending the functionality associated with Site Roles.

First we will look at how “Direct Supervisor” functionality is enabled and then we will take a closer look at how it can be used.

To enable “Direct Functionality” the following new preferences have been added to the User preferences. The following four new preferences exist:

The “Direct Supervisor – Enable System” flag needs to be set to “Yes” to enable this functionality on your system. The second two preferences allow you to change the labels associated with this feature to match your preferred terminology.

The “Direct Supervisor – Overrides Site Roles” we will discuss in more detail below. For now, let’s set the value to “YES”.

Once the functionality is enabled, a new field will appear in the user profile for Supervisors/DEAs as shown below:

Here you can assign any individual as a direct supervisor, or search the user database to assign an individual. Remember that this feature, like Site Roles, is limited to internal staff only.

Once assigned as a direct supervisor, the individual will have access to screens typically used by the Site Roles. The screen below shows a typical screen where the individual is a direct supervisor and assigned a Site Role too.

The highlighted item “Users Managed by Direct Supervisor”, under User Group Selection shows the list of all staff the user directly supervises.

But how is this functionality most effectively used?

If the preference “Direct Supervisor – Overrides Site Roles” is set to “YES” the following can be achieved:

a) If you have someone within the team or location that must get approved from someone other than the standard Site Roles, the “approver” can be set for each of these unique individuals. An example might be the principals or managers themselves.

b) If there are individuals who are part of a special group but all work in different locations or team, a single supervisor could be assigned to manage the approval of this group.

If the preference “Direct Supervisor – Overrides Site Roles” is set to “NO” the assigned “Direct Supervisor” or the Site Roles can be part of the approval process. In this situation, either can approve or decline the requests. This can be used in the following situations:

a) A special individual may want to know what certain individuals need approval to take specific in-services. By entering this individual as the direct supervisor, they as well as the Site Roles will be notified of the approval requests.

The direct Supervisor functionality adds a new dimension to the Site Roles and Approval process for in-services. This is a feature you should investigate.

PD Place version 3.7.1 also provides the capability to import “Direct Supervisors” through the standard import routines.
